Title: Inventor Edvar Onsoyen: Innovations in Biofilm Combatting

Introduction

Edvar Onsoyen is a notable inventor based in Sandvika, Norway, known for his impactful contributions to the field of biotechnology. With a portfolio consisting of five patents, his work primarily focuses on innovative methods for combating biofilms. These inventions hold significant promise for both medical and non-medical applications.

Latest Patents

One of Edvar Onsoyen's latest patents revolves around the "Use of alginate oligomers in combating biofilms." This invention provides a method that involves contacting a biofilm with an alginate oligomer, which can be effective on both animate and inanimate surfaces. The application of this technology extends to the treatment and prevention of biofilm infections in subjects, demonstrating its relevance in medical settings. Furthermore, the invention is applicable for disinfection and cleaning purposes on abiotic surfaces, showcasing its versatility and potential for broad usage.
